Bremelanotide injection trials

1,267 women. Two phase 3 trials. Twenty-four weeks.

The RECONNECT trials randomized premenopausal women with HSDD to 1.75 mg subcutaneous bremelanotide or placebo as needed. The measured outcomes were desire and distress related to low desire.

+0.35integrated difference in desire-domain change versus placebo
−0.33integrated difference in low-desire distress change versus placebo
24 weeksrandomized treatment period in both phase 3 trials

PT-141 nasal study

18

One 20 mg dose. Two in-clinic sessions.

In a double-blind crossover experiment, 18 premenopausal women received a single 20 mg intranasal dose and placebo in separate sessions. More participants reported moderate or high desire after bremelanotide; vaginal vasocongestion did not differ significantly.

Bremelanotide injection safety

Not for uncontrolled high blood pressure or cardiovascular disease.

ContraindicationsThe approved injection is contraindicated in uncontrolled hypertension or known cardiovascular disease.
Common reactionsInjection trials most often reported nausea, flushing, headache, and vomiting.
Other label issuesThe label also covers temporary blood-pressure increases, heart-rate reduction, focal hyperpigmentation, pregnancy, gastric emptying, and naltrexone.
